- Şirinyer is located in İzmir Province[3].
- Şirinyer is located in Buca district[4].
- Şirinyer is in the country of Turkey[5].
- Şirinyer's transport network is recorded as İzmir Metro[6].
- Şirinyer's continent is recorded as Asia[7].
- Şirinyer's instance of is recorded as metro station[8].
- Şirinyer's instance of is recorded as underground station[9].
- Şirinyer's instance of is recorded as interchange station[10].
- Şirinyer's connecting line is recorded as M2[11].
- Şirinyer's owned by is recorded as İzmir Metro A.Ş.[12].
- Şirinyer's operator is recorded as İzmir Metro A.Ş.[13].
- Şirinyer is named after Şirinyer[14].
- Şirinyer's adjacent station is recorded as General Asım Gündüz[15].
- Şirinyer's adjacent station is recorded as Buca Belediyesi[16].
- Şirinyer's location is recorded as İnkılap[17].
